What is the average price of a house in Southend-on-Sea?

The average price for a house in Southend-on-Sea is £523k, costing on average £1k per sqft.

Average prices of houses by bedroom count are: £374k for a two-bedroom, £442k for a three-bedroom, £628k for a four-bedroom, and £792k for a five-bedroom.

What share of houses in Southend-on-Sea feature gardens and parking?

In Southend-on-Sea, 95% of houses have a garden and 85% include parking.

What is the breakdown of property types in Southend-on-Sea?

The housing mix in Southend-on-Sea is 25% detached, 36% semi-detached, 20% terraced, and 18% other.

What is the most expensive area in Southend-on-Sea to buy a home?

The most expensive area to buy a house in Southend-on-Sea is SS1, where the average property is £644k. The second and third most expensive areas are SS9 with an average price of £563k and SS0 with an average price of £524k .

What is the cheapest area in Southend-on-Sea to buy a home?

The cheapest area to buy a house in Southend-on-Sea is SS2, where the average property is £389k. The second and third cheapest areas are SS3 with an average price of £493k and SS0 with an average price of £524k .

What is the average price of a flat in Southend-on-Sea?

The average price for a flat in Southend-on-Sea is £238k, costing on average £1k per sqft.

Average prices of flats by bedroom count are: £181k for a one-bedroom, £269k for a two-bedroom, £336k for a three-bedroom, and £373k for a four-bedroom.

What share of flats in Southend-on-Sea feature balconies and parking?

In Southend-on-Sea, 25% of flats have a balcony and 72% include parking.

What is the breakdown of lease types in Southend-on-Sea?

The leasing mix in Southend-on-Sea is 94% leasehold and 6% freehold.

What is the most expensive area in Southend-on-Sea to buy a flat?

The most expensive area to buy a flat in Southend-on-Sea is SS9, where the average property is £312k. The second and third most expensive areas are SS0 with an average price of £273k and SS1 with an average price of £212k .

What is the cheapest area in Southend-on-Sea to buy a flat?

The cheapest area to buy a flat in Southend-on-Sea is SS2, where the average property is £195k. The second and third cheapest areas are SS3 with an average price of £197k and SS1 with an average price of £212k .
